no-sequencing—Specifies that the sequencing number in the control word is set to
zero, instructing the remote PE router to not attempt to detect out-of-order packets;
has no effect if no control word is sent in the packets.
relay-format ethernet—Specifies that the router uses Ethernet signaling and
encapsulation, which causes the VLAN interface to appear as an Ethernet interface to
the other side of the connection; enables a VLAN interface on one side of an MPLS
tunnel to communicate with an Ethernet or a bridged Ethernet interface on the other
side of an MPLS tunnel. The VLAN tag is not included in the MPLS encapsulation. This
option is not available on serial or POS interfaces for HDLC layer 2 circuits. It is available
only on VLAN interfaces
relay-format frame-relay—Specifies that the router uses legacy (pre-RFC 4619) Frame
Relay pseudowire type value for signaling and encapsulation. Enables a router running
JunosE Software that supports the pseudowire type value defined in RFC 4619,
Encapsulation methods for transport of Frame Relay over MPLS Networks, to
interoperate with a router that uses the legacy (pre-RFC 4619) pseudowire type value.
This option is available on serial or POS interfaces for Frame Relay layer 2 circuits. It
is not supported on E120 and E320 routers.
relay-format ppp—Specifies that the router uses VC-type PPP signaling and PPP
encapsulation instead of VC-type HDLC signaling and HDLC encapsulation. The router
uses VC-type HDLC signaling and HDLC encapsulation by default. This option is
available only on serial and POS interfaces for HDLC layer 2 circuits.
relay-format vlan—Specifies that the router uses VLAN signaling and encapsulation.
This option is not available on serial or POS interfaces for HDLC layer 2 circuits. It is
available for VLAN interfaces.
